Beginners Guide to Metal Polishing - Mostly, metal finishing is essential for aesthetics or clean-room uses. It is among the most popular solutions for its utility in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the product, such as, automobile parts, kitchenware or motorcycle parts. Also, many clean-rooms must have a lustrous finish as a way to limit the permeability of the metal surfaces which will cause particles to build up and contaminate. An outstanding demonstration of this implementation would be in a vacuum chamber.

There exist quite a few methods of polish metals, and we can consider a number of the techniques required. Metals can be burnished electromechanically, by means of chemicals, manually, or with special buffing machines. A polishing paste or compound could be utilised, that could contain dolomite, aluminum oxide, tripoli, chromium oxide, limestone, chalk,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, because of its below average th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its reasonably high viscosity is considered the most time-consuming. On the flip side, items made of non-ferrous metal are often more amenable to buffing, because they require the least number of treatments.

A lower pad speed is commonly employed should a superior quality mirror finish is obligatory. Polishing buffs coated in paste can be substantially impacted by specific force on the finishing pad. The severeness of the pressure on the surface might be heightened to a precise range, although surpassing the appropriate level of load not simply decreases the quality of treatment, but additionally can degrade performance, could cause wear to the part, and also a tangible heating of the work-pieces, due to friction. When working thin material, it is elevated temperature (and the ensuing bendability of the material) which can cause materials to twist, distort, or bend. In general, it needs an experienced technician to consider each one of these things to equally prevent damage to the part and to give good results successfully. To help significantly enhance the standard of the completed surface area, the finishing procedure should really be carried out with a lot less aggression and not so much force so that you can after a while produce a surface area with no scores or marks caused by the polishing process, thus ending up with a lovely mirror finish.
